Cascatella
Cascatella is a waterfall in Concerviano, Rieti, Lazio. Cascatella is situated nearby to the waterfall Cascata del Pisciarellu, as well as near the spring Sorgente del Pisciarellu.Places of Interest Nearby

San Vittorino
Church
Photo: Fiat 500e, CC BY-SA 4.0.
San Vittorino is a Baroque former Roman Catholic church in Cittaducale, province of Rieti, region of Lazio, Italy. Soon after completion in 1613, the church collapsed into a sinkhole, and the roofless ruins remain, with the facade sheltering a mineral-water pool that streams out the former portal. San Vittorino is situated 2 km northeast of Cascatella.
